The company specializes in major mechanical projects for hospitals, data centers, and high-rise commercial buildings, earning a reputation for safety, precision, and high-quality workmanship.The organization fosters a collaborative, growth-focused culture where employees refine their skills, share knowledge, and advance within a supportive team environment.Role OverviewThe BIM Project Manager is responsible for leading and coordinating BIM activities across multiple large-scale mechanical construction projects. This role bridges the gap between design intent and construction execution, ensuring models are accurate, coordinated, and aligned with project schedules and installation needs.The position requires a foundation in MEP design and BIM workflows, combined with the ability to apply that expertise in a construction-focused environment.
